Bruce Nunnally Posted June 19, 2016 Report Share Posted June 19, 2016 I ordered a Bezalel charging case for my iphone 6plus. https://www.amazon.com/gp/product/B015PEBRH0/ref=s9_al_bw_g107_i4 The wireless charger in the ATS is behind the climate control faceplate, which opens up. There is tray shaped for the normal sized phone, or if that tray is removed (simply pull out) an iphone 6plus. The case arrived, and snapped in place on the phone. Once I removed the tray, placing the iphone on the charging surface allowed it to charge. I think this would be most useful for long trips -- I don't foresee putting the phone in there for short commutes. Wireless charging works to charge your phone just by placing it on the charging surface -- you don't need to plug in a cable. Actually, since the iphone does not support wireless charging, the case is plugged in to the iphone charging port. Then the case charges wirelessly from the Cadillac, and in turn charges the iphone.
